Genesis 46

Jacob is overjoyed to hear that Joseph is alive and prepares to move his entire family to Egypt. On the way, God speaks to Jacob in a night vision at Beersheba, assuring him not to be afraid to go to Egypt and reaffirming the covenant that He will make him a great nation there and bring his descendants back one day. Jacob and his large family (seventy people in total) arrive in Egypt. Joseph travels to Goshen and has an emotional reunion with his father, Jacob, after decades of separation.
